Do you feel you’re learning a lot?

The teachers are always available to help and utilize online resources often during class to keep things from getting dull. The general education classes can be a pain but the more specialized your classes become the better the teachers become.

Do you enjoy the experience at your school?

I've met the nicest people down here, and have rented out an apartment because the atmosphere is so great!

Do you feel you’re getting value for the money you’re spending on college?

In-state tuition is extremely low, and even out-of-state tuition isn't terrible. Apply for residency and you'll definitely be getting your moneys worth.

Do you have any tips for prospective students?

Make sure that you look at the school before you come! It is a commuter school so on weekends a lot of people go home, but there is always something to do. The advisors are helpful too if the major you want isn't offered or you are undecided.
